Forming technology for precision forged gears utilizing elastic deformation of molds: EDF method
Cold forging of crowning helical gears! Effective for the molding of tooth surface taper gears as well.
Introducing the EDF method (Elastic Deformation for Forging) for the molding technology of precision forged gears utilizing elastic deformation of molds. Developed in 1988, it is fundamentally a sizing method after rough tooth molding. By pressing the tooth profile die along the inner diameter taper of the outer die with a punch, it is possible to apply strain to the tooth profile from the radial outward direction, preventing pressure differences in the vertical direction due to friction. 【Effects】 ■ Reduces the amount of re-melting, helping to decrease CO2 emissions by eliminating chip generation. ■ Paves the way for weight reduction. ■ There is less imbalance in the left and right teeth regarding quenching strain. ■ Gears have long suffered from gear noise, but this method is expected to be beneficial in that area as well. *For more details, please refer to the PDF materials or feel free to contact us.
